KVM: nVMX: avoid incorrect preemption timer vmexit in nested guest
[kvmfornfv.git] / kernel / arch / x86 / kvm / vmx.c
index e554177..9378986 100644 (file)
@@ -7901,6 +7901,8 @@ static bool nested_vmx_exit_handled(struct kvm_vcpu *vcpu)
                return nested_cpu_has2(vmcs12, SECONDARY_EXEC_XSAVES);
        case EXIT_REASON_PCOMMIT:
                return nested_cpu_has2(vmcs12, SECONDARY_EXEC_PCOMMIT);
+       case EXIT_REASON_PREEMPTION_TIMER:
+               return false;
        default:
                return true;
        }